Output 267e2b31de40f2b7802cf92cf6333b0ec5ce304374ceb69f90c2752c59cf8b21:15

value
21708
script pubkey
OP_HASH160 OP_PUSHBYTES_20 563e6fa9ef140f82cbcdeabdb53416e22fb8b7b9 OP_EQUAL
address
39Z2qBbUE8MKz4EA3G71XEHauvhLydXibK
transaction
267e2b31de40f2b7802cf92cf6333b0ec5ce304374ceb69f90c2752c59cf8b21
spent
true